Is this the most durable iPhone ever? We dropped the new iPhone 12 multiple times from 9 feet and scraped the glass on sandpaper to find out.

Take a closer look at DEEP’s subsea habitat Vanguard, the first new subsea habitat for humans designed, built and deployed in the US in decades.

“Spam.” “Flame mail.” Internet culture has transformed dramatically since 1995, yet so much remains surprisingly the same. Today, we’re opening the CNET Archives to take a look back at how the online world has evolved.

Meet Gene.01, a new humanoid robot from Generative Bionics. It’s embedded with “smart” sensors that track proximity and touch. Watch the full video on our channel.
